Ghost Policy for Truckers
Need a certificate but have no W-2 employees? A ghost policy lets owner-operators satisfy broker requirements legally without paying premiums on payroll they don't have.

Yes, in most states. A ghost policy is a legally issued WC policy where all officers or owners have filed exclusions. The policy itself is real and valid — the exclusions are filed in compliance with state law.
